How does this simple change actually work? The power lies in consistency and awareness. Start by designating 15–20 minutes before bed to engage in a calming, reflective activity—whether it’s journaling, light stretching, quiet reading, or digital detox. This helps signal your brain and body that the day’s work is complete. It lowers stress hormones, improves sleep quality, and opens space for clarity. Over time, this becomes an anchor: a predictable evening ritual that grounds you and empowers better decisions during daylight hours. The effect isn’t immediate, but gradual—building resilience, focus, and emotional stability with minimal effort.

What exactly counts as a “simple move”?
The answer is personal—what matters is choosing an action that aligns with your current lifestyle. It’s not about overhauling every night; it’s about picking one sustainable habit—like sipping herbal tea instead of scrolling, taking a 10-minute walk, or listing three positive moments from the day. These small acts accumulate, shifting mindset and energy without burnout.
